Stephen Smalley wrote:
> This may be moot given the vfs maintainers' objections, but if you were
> to make this change, then logically you'd push the struct path all the
> way down and set it in the avc_audit_data so that it could be used by
> avc_audit() for emitting a pathname in the audit record. Likewise for
> the other hook changes.

Yes. That's one of improvements made possible by Miklos's patches.

----------
Subject: SELINUX: Set vfsmount field for audit logs.

By applying Miklos's patches which pass "struct vfsmount" to LSM
(posted at http://lkml.org/lkml/2008/5/29/207 ),
SELinux's audit logs can generate absolute pathnames for more operations.
